Jessica Jones Gets Release Date, Announcement Trailer
The next installment in the Netflix/Marvel collaborations, Jessica Jones, has finally gotten a release date, and an announcement trailer!
Now to be honest, many were unsure when we might get to see Jessica Jones, as it’s been filming for a while, but no word was given other than “later this year” about when it would debut. Now we know it’s coming November 20th, and that means the real fun and speculation can begin.
Jessica Jones is based on the Marvel Comics character created by Brian Michael Bendis and Michael Gaydos. In the Netflix series, ever since her short-lived stint as a Super Hero ended in tragedy, Jessica Jones has been rebuilding her personal life and career as a hot-tempered, sardonic, badass private detective in Hell’s Kitchen, New York City. Plagued by self-loathing, and a wicked case of PTSD, Jessica battles demons from within and without, using her extraordinary abilities as an unlikely champion for those in need… especially if they’re willing to cut her a check.
Jessica Jones stars Krysten Ritter in the lead role, David Tennant as Kllgrave, Mike Colter as Luke Cage, and Rachael Taylor as Patsy Walker, as well as Carrie-Anne Moss, Eka Darville, Erin Moriarty, and Wil Traval.
